A Day in the life of a Product Center Leader in the Commercial Electronics team consists of leading day-to-day operations by ensuring that the full team is aligned and executing to business and customer requirements. The Product Center Leader drives Operational Excellence through continuous improvement, LEAN Six Sigma methodologies, and employee empowerment. The Product Center Leader is responsible for creating and executing a 1–2 year operational strategy with clear implementation planning. This strategy includes creating a safe workplace, delivering high quality products, driving high team performance, and improving P&L for their teams. Product Center Leaders are responsible for performing annual performance reviews, merit planning, driving accountability, and setting clear objectives for the team to win the day, week, month, and year. This requires defining manpower needs, determining key performance indicators, implementing manufacturing initiatives, and collaborating cross functionally with different business functions. Our Product Center Leaders are expected to coach, mentor, and develop both hourly and salary team members so that everyone understands the “why” and can see the larger picture, strategy, and vision. An ideal leader will know how to bring out the best in our employees, identify skill gaps, and aid team members with navigating difficult times. The Product Center Leader role requires strong communication skills as this position will not only provide work direction to the immediate team, but also provides status/commits to Customers, Program Managers, Manufacturing Managers, and more.

Job Requirements:
Required Education, Experience, & Skills
  • Bachelor's degree in Operational Leadership, Engineering, or equivalent experience.
  • Minimum of 8 years of related work experience in leading teams.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age a team with difficult and demanding customer expectations.
  • Excellent communication (written and verbal)
  • Exceptional attitude and interpersonal skills coupled with good judgement to overcome team challenges including resolving conflict.
  • Ability to lead in a team-based manufacturing environment and make decisions with minimal supervision.
  • Experience working with Microsoft Office Tools.


Preferred Education, Experience, & Skills
  • 12 years of related experience leading production or project team members that manufacture high-reliability electronic assemblies or within a production/manufacturing/operations environment.
  • Previous experience leading, mentoring and developing employees across multiple shifts.
  • Experience implementing Lean-Sigma manufacturing concepts to improve safety and quality through improved product flow, continuous improvement, while lowering overall cost.
  • Technical understanding of specifications required in the manufacturing of high reliability electronics.
  • Experience utilizing business systems and tools that aid in managing labor, processes, and budgets.
